About the role

  • Set the strategic direction for advanced analytics within EFCC, with an emphasis on AI, machine learning, and scalable cloud architectures.
  • Lead and develop a high-performing analytics team spanning emerging risk analytics, quantitative modeling, and data intelligence.
  • Translate regulatory expectations, emerging typologies, and business needs into analytically sound, defensible solutions.
  • Oversee development and enhancement of customer- and account-level risk models, anomaly detection, and typology-driven analytics.
  • Expand use of machine-learning frameworks and AI-enabled tooling (e.g., clustering, relationship intelligence, natural-language analysis) to surface risk not fully covered by traditional monitoring.
  • Guide iterative model improvement using new data sources, feedback loops from investigations, and performance metrics.
  • Remain hands-on as needed to unblock team members, prototype solutions, and credibly challenge analytical assumptions.
  • Assist in driving the transition from legacy statistical tooling toward open-source and cloud-ready solutions, improving flexibility and speed to insight.
  • Support development of open-source equivalents for existing analytics and reporting capabilities to enable future cloud adoption.
  • Coordinate rapid-response analytics for emerging financial crime risks, integrating subpoena data, human intelligence, transaction data, and external insights.
  • Lead analytics supporting new and evolving typologies (e.g., novel fraud schemes, sanctions evasion, trafficking-related activity).
  • Maintain strong feedback cycles with investigators and risk partners to refine coverage and prioritize effort.
  • Ensure clear, consistent documentation across analytics lifecycles, including model design, assumptions, validation artifacts, monitoring reports, and procedures.
  • Communicate complex analytical concepts clearly to executive leadership, regulators, auditors, and cross-functional partners.
  • Represent Strategic Analytics in regulatory exams, internal reviews, and enterprise-level discussions.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ree required; advanced degree (MS/PhD) strongly preferred.
  • 9+ years of experience in advanced analytics, quantitative modeling, or data science within financial services or regulated environments.
  • 5+ years of experience leading analytics or quantitative teams.
  • Strong grounding in statistical modeling, machine learning, and model performance evaluation.
  • Experience working with open-source analytics stacks (e.g., Python-based ecosystems) and designing analytics for cloud or cloud-adjacent environments.
  • Ability to integrate structured and unstructured data, including transaction data and narrative-based intelligence.
  • Deep understanding of financial crime risk, emerging typologies, and risk-based monitoring approaches.
  • Strong familiarity with regulatory expectations, supervisory guidance, and model governance standards.
  • Experience supporting regulatory exams and translating analytics into examiner-ready narratives.
  • Demonstrated ability to operate at both strategic and execution levels.
  • Proven success influencing across teams without direct authority.
  • Clear, confident communicator with executive presence and strong written skills.
